Inc. Transcript: (00:00) Are there any macro trends that are changing or being created because of Bitcoin, stablecoins, and the whole crypto space? I think as an asset manager looking out maybe 10 years, it’s hard to predict exactly how this space will evolve. But to what was said earlier, there's a growing number of investors who are natively on-chain — they prefer to operate entirely within the blockchain ecosystem. That shift creates a new challenge for traditional asset managers — like Fidelity and others — who will probably need to figure out how to meet clients within that new paradigm. (00:29) So, I think a big question going forward is: how do we distribute traditional investment strategies into a digital-native world? And that’s where tokenization comes in — along with other opportunities that can bridge the gap. So overall, that’s one macro trend that’s likely top of mind for a lot of issuers here in the U.S. — how to reimagine product distribution, client engagement, and infrastructure in a world where some investors might never go back off-chain.
